Hi, my English is not very good...I have a question....
Does the dimensional model is an entity-relationship model? dimensional model is normalized? in which normal form is?

Is a dimensional model an entity-relationship model? No. What differentiates a model is the method by which the model is created. Methods to create a dimensional model are different than methods to create an ER model. You still wind up with tables, columns and relationships (if implemented in a relational database) but they are not the same thing.

Is a dimensional model normalized? No. Again, it has to do with the method. To create a normalized model, you need perform normalization, which is a series of steps to break the model down to a specific form. You do not perform those steps creating a dimensional model. You can describe individual tables within a dimensional model as having a particular level of normalization, but the model itself is not in a normalized form.

In which normal form is a dimensional model? It isn't and it doesn't matter. It is what it is.

Hang described normalisation approach in dimensional model like below in another topic. I liked his description.

"Dimensional modelling is about denormalising dimensions and normalising facts ... So the fact tables should be normalized by replacing all the repeating groups(attributes) with dimension keys."
